Self-expanding fire-fighting foam solution
11247085 · 2022-02-15 ·

A method of manufacturing a self-expanding fire-fighting foam solution is disclosed. Here, the method can include purging air from a container, wherein the purging is performed via flowing an inert gas into the container, such that substantially inert environment is created within the container. In addition, the method can further include dispensing or filling a pre-determined amount of foam concentrate into a container, dispensing or filling a pre-determined amount of water into the container, and mixing the foam concentrate and water within the container, wherein the mixed foam and water within the inert container provide the self-expanding fire-fighting foam solution and having a pH ranging from about 6.8 to 7.8 moles per liter.

Machines for the preparation of beverage and liquid food products
09763538 · 2017-09-19 · ·

The present application relates to improvements in machines for the preparation of beverage and food products, and in particular to such a machine which utilizes a compressed tablet of food or beverage product, which is inserted into the brew chamber of the machine, into which a liquid is directed to break up or dissolve the tablet. The machine for preparing a beverage or food product from a compressed disc of at least one ingredient includes a sealable brew chamber, and said brew chamber includes means for mounting the disc so that it is able to spin freely around a central axis. The brew chamber further includes an at least one nozzle having an outlet in the brew chamber located to direct a jet of liquid at a peripheral edge of the disc mounted in the brew chamber.

FOAM GENERATING DEVICE FOR A HIGH-PRESSURE WATER GUN
20170259281 · 2017-09-14 ·

A foam generating device for a high-pressure water gun has a supporting body defining part of a conduit, which extends along an axis and has a mixing chamber communicating with a lower inlet, and subject, in use, to a vacuum to aspirate a liquid from said lower inlet; the device has a first sleeve which is fitted around one end of the supporting body, is axially fixed, is rotatable and is provided with an end portion carrying a nozzle; such a nozzle defines the outlet of the conduit and is adjustable so as to vary the outgoing flow type between a fan-like jet and a solid stream jet; the device has, in addition, a second sleeve which is coupled to the first sleeve in a fixed axial position and in a rotatable manner and is provided with cams to adjust the nozzle in response to a rotation of the second sleeve with respect to the first sleeve.

FIRE-FIGHTING SYSTEM
20170259091 · 2017-09-14 ·

A fire-fighting system including: a pressurized gas supply; a vessel for storing a solution of water and a foaming agent, the vessel being connected to the pressurized gas supply for pressurizing the vessel in use; and a mixer for mixing gas from the pressurized gas supply with the solution to generate foam, wherein the mixer includes: a solution inlet for receiving the solution from the vessel; a foam outlet; one or more injection ports connected to the pressurized gas supply for injecting gas bubbles into the solution to form a mixture of the solution and the gas bubbles; and a foaming chamber extending between the solution inlet and the foam outlet, the mixture flowing through the foaming chamber to generate foam at the foam outlet, at least one internal surface of the foaming chamber including a shearing structure for shearing the gas bubbles as the mixture flows through the foaming chamber.

System and method of producing foamed cement in a laboratory environment

Systems and methods related to preparing foamed cement for laboratory analysis are provided. A prepared cement slurry is placed in a cement reservoir cell configured to pressurize the cement slurry contained within the cement reservoir cell to a capture pressure. After pressurization, the cement slurry and a compressed gas are introduced into a foam generator. Foamed cement generated in the foam generator is introduced from the tee into a foam capture cell where it can cure prior to analysis.

HYDROGEN PEROXIDE FOAM GENERATING APPARATUS AND RELATED METHOD
20210369900 · 2021-12-02 ·

An apparatus for generating a powerful oxidative hydrogen peroxide foam and chemically stable application process comprises separate supply lines for respectively conveying liquid hydrogen peroxide and liquid foaming agent from separate storage receptacles, a mixer for mixing the liquid hydrogen peroxide and foaming agent once combined together, an air supply line for aerating the foamable liquid hydrogen peroxide mixture, and a foam generating device for mechanically agitating the aerated foamable liquid hydrogen peroxide mixture to form the hydrogen peroxide foam for subsequent discharge to a substrate. There is also disclosed a related method for generating the hydrogen peroxide foam.
